Bill's long-standing career in the commercial art world has taken him from his student days at Ontario College of Art on a successful journey through the corporate world of graphic design, advertising and public relations - to interior design. Now in his seventies, Bill finds his best art is still emerging. Children and adults alike are amazed by his subject matter and to learn that Bill's original art is a transfer of creativity directly from his soul to paper by hand - no tricks; no print manipulation; no computer influence. His ability to preserve and project the delicate balance of opposites with the fluidity of shape and creative use of black archival ink on a white surface results in the unique Tao nature of his art. Photographer, Simone Hebert Allard was born in St. Boniface, Manitoba. She has been exploring the visual arts for several years through the lens of a camera. Her favourite subjects are the elements of nature and architecture, and sometimes a combination of the two. However, she is always searching for non-conventional subjects and unique perspectives on things familiar.
Artist Statement: I am a person with a great deal of varied interests, though most of them revolve around nature. I am always ont he lookout for something new; whether it is a shape, a nuance, a kind of light or a new subject that I've never explored before. The universe is replete with beauty that can easily be overlooked; it can be found in the veins of a leaf just as well as in a spectacular landscape. As the daughter of a cowboy father and an intellectual, dreamer mother, M. Wheeler Pease's love of and pursuit of art received little more than intermittent attention for many years. Her professional art career began following variously awkward and unwelcome occupations as a secretary, bookkeeper and real estate sales agent in Portland, Oregon; San Francisco, California and Atlanta, Georgia. A referral from her sister led to illustrating a series of children's books for a small Canadian publisher, thereby opening her door to the art world. Two years later she returned to oil painting, a lifelong passion. Her art has been placed with private collectors and corporations in Canada and the United States. M. Wheeler Pease's art is sold exclusively through Garry Street Gallery in Winnipeg, Manitoba, Canada.
In addition to art, M. Wheeler Pease's enduring interest in history, mythology and literature of the classical world, led quite naturally to writing her first novel, "Thief of Knowledge", a dark, sensuous adult fairy tale that explores the origins of good and evil. Doug Ritter was born and raised in Winnipeg, Manitoba. He has been a commercial and portrait photographer for nearly 30 years. His love for creating beautiful images has taken him from the commercial world into the world of landscape photography. The work of Ansel Adams and David Muench have been a major influence on and inspiration to Doug. Enter album for more info about Doug... Judith Panson was born in England and has lived in Canada since 1965. She graduated from Plymouth and London Universities and has taught art at all levels from elementary through college. In addition, she has held various art related positions including design studio, pottery, and department store window dressing. Judith's freelance artwork includes illustrating greeting cards, children's books, and cook books. Enter album for more info about Judith... Canadian artist Eleonore Esau is a member of the Federation of Canadian Artists, the Manitoba Society of Artists, and the Assiniboia Group of Artists Collective and has exhibited frequently in juried shows with these groups. In 2007 she was awarded the People’s Choice Award at Art Expo Manitoba. Raymond Bartlett’s current work has been a series of “Angels”. His work is provocative, heartfelt and resonates with each viewer and collector in a unique way. He works in oil, acrylic, watercolour, and gouache on canvas, paper and glass. In many cases, his work has a mixture of several media. Also included in his album are several earlier works, such as “Baba”, “Between” and “Sleeping on a Summer Day”. These are also very compelling works. Raymond Bartlett paints from his soul.
